" Mill believed the pursuit of truth required the collation and combination of ideas and propositions, even those that seem to be in opposition to each other. He urged us to allow others to speak-and then to listen to them- for three main reasons:

First, the other person's idea, however controversial it seems today, might turn out to be right. ("The opinion may possibly be true.")

Second, even if our opinion is largely correct, we hold it more rationally and securely as a result of being challenged. ("He who knows only his own side of the case, knows little of that.")

Third, and in Mill's view most likely, opposing views may each contain a portion of the truth, which need to be combined. ("Conflicting doctrines share the truth between them.") "
